Flood Mitigation Master Plan and Systems Protect Cedar Rapids From Future Catastrophe
Following the devastating 2008 flood, the City of Cedar Rapids and the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ers initiated a long-term program to protect the community from future flood events while restoring functionality to the Cedar River corridor. Stanley Consultants supported the effort from its earliest stages, beginning with a U.S. Army Corps of Engineers feasibility study in 2011 and continuing through development of a comprehensive flood control system master plan, program management services and multiple design packages.
The resulting program established a system designed to provide protection from a 500-year flood event while functioning within a dense, developed urban environment. Rather than relying solely on traditional flood mitigation infrastructure, the design integrates structural protection, controlled drainage systems and floodplain management to address both river flooding and urban runoff.
A central challenge was maintaining drainage performance as river levels rise. As flood stages increase, gravity systems become ineffective, requiring active control to prevent backflow and localized flooding. Stanley Consultants designed a coordinated stormwater system incorporating large-diameter conveyance infrastructure, gate wells and sluice gates to isolate the storm sewer network from the river during flood events while allowing normal discharge under typical conditions. These systems operate in conjunction with high-capacity pump stations capable of moving tens of thousands of gallons per minute when gravity flow is no longer possible. Hydraulic modeling evaluated both pumped and gravity conditions to verify performance under combined rainfall and river flooding scenarios and support safe, reliable operation.
A defining feature of the Cedar Rapids system is its extensive use of removable floodwalls, more than any other U.S. city. Rather than separating the community from the river with continuous permanent barriers, the design balances flood protection with public access and urban connectivity.
The flood control strategy also incorporates managed floodplain areas as part of the system’s performance. More than 220 acres of greenway were integrated into the river corridor, including an amphitheater that functions as part of the flood protection system, eight acres of wetlands, 15 acres of playfields and approximately 12 miles of trails. These areas provide flood storage and additional conveyance capacity during extreme events while creating recreational, ecological and community amenities that remain active year-round.
By combining structural defenses, controlled drainage infrastructure and flood-adaptive landscape elements, the project created a layered flood mitigation system that adapts to changing river conditions while reducing risk to residents, businesses and critical infrastructure throughout downtown Cedar Rapids.
